This document is Sven Pfleiderer's bachelor thesis titled "Scale The Realtime Web" for the Hochschule der Medien, Stuttgart. The abstract discusses how websites have transitioned from static to dynamic user-generated content and the need for realtime updates. Realtime web applications allow for much faster updates compared to traditional applications with dynamic content loading. The thesis will discuss the current state of realtime web apps, the need for high performance application servers, and design patterns for handling large numbers of persistent client connections.
